There is an under-recognized potential for cities to use urban green infrastructure to contribute to avian biodiversity conservation. At the global scale, climate change and growing urbanization are primary global drivers leading to decline and homogenization in world bird populations. Birds are fundamental and intricate species in ecosystems, and even in urban areas, act as indicator and regulator species contributing to healthy ecosystem function. Many riparian restoration projects in the western United States have not implemented monitoring plans. This lack of wildlife monitoring has resulted in a loss riparian ecosystem services and missed opportunities to conserve them. Data collected from wildlife monitoring assists researchers, policymakers, and stakeholders in efficiently allocating time and resources to improve the effectiveness of resource management.
